WebThe Birth of Chester Mills. Land in the area of today’s Upland was entirely taken up in the 1600’s by Swedes, and laid out in “plantations”. Swedes and Finns had settled on the west bank of the Delaware River as early as 1650. The Swedes called this area "Opland" (Upland) because it closely resembled an area of that name in their homeland. WebThese Macclesfield textile mills could exploit both road and rail links in order to get raw materials to the mills and distribute products. Many of Macclesfield's mills were involved in the silk trade in the 18th and early 19th century while there was a ban on continental imports. WebQuarry Bank Mill in Cheshire, England, is one of the best preserved textile mills of the Industrial Revolution and is now a museum of the cotton industry. It has been designated by English Heritage as a Grade II* listed building. The mill was founded by Samuel Greg in 1784 in the village of Styal on the River Bollin.
